Furthermore, SAM is also utilized being a ligand to transfer other groups that involve aminopropyl group transfer within the situation of spermidine synthase and tRNA wybutosine synthesizing protein, ribosyl transfer as in the situation of t RNA ribosyl transferase isomerase, 5deoxyadenosyl transfer in 5fluoro 5 deoxy adenosine synthase, and methylene transfer while in the situation of cyclopro pane fatty acid synthase. Despite the fact that SAM is extensively recognized to serve like a universal methyl group donor, it truly is used in the biosynthesis and modification of just about just about every class of biomolecule. For example, SAM acts as a precursor within the biosynthesis of nicotinamide phytosiderophores, the polyamines sperm ine and spermidine, along with the plant hormone ethylene. Moreover, SAM acts since the source of the 5 deoxyadenosyl radicals developed as being a response intermediate by the household of radical SAM enzymes.

SAM also catalyzes the hydroxylation of your C 10 carbon atom of 15 demethoxy e rhodomycin and is involved from the fluorination reactions that occur in some bacteria. Last but not least, its involve ment in binding to RNA riboswitches highlights an inter esting connection blog of sinaling pathways on the ancient RNA planet. Due to the fact of its crucial part in many diverse chemical reactions, SAM continues to be studied extensively, and its vari ous cellular functions are already described. Above the previous many years, SAM has also turn into the tar get of numerous clinical scientific studies and could have therapeutic worth for treating cancer, Alzheimers disease, epilepsy, depression and dementia, psychiatric and neurological ailments, osteoarthritis, and Parkinsons disorder.

Methods Information set Our examination integrated a total of one,224 structures, of which 666 had been ligand bound. Of those 666, 210 structures selleck bio had SAM bound, and 456 had S adenosyl L homocysteine bound. The remaining 558 structures were unbound. Data were extracted from your PDB, along with the PDB ID codes made use of are listed in Extra file 1, Tables S1 for fold variety I and More file two, Table S2 for other fold kinds. The sequence details for that data utilized in the evaluation was extracted from UniprotKB database. The 1,224 structures in cluded sixteen riboswitches.

PIRSF classification The Protein Information Resource Superfamily system is built as a hierarchical framework that delivers a framework to allow functional annotation at several ranges and also to cluster full length proteins into homeo morphic families. Proteins are assigned to your identical PIRSF only when they share finish to end similarity, together with very similar domain architectures. The 1,224 structures, ex cluding the sixteen riboswitches, have been classified into 172 distinctive families based mostly on clustering analysis. One particular hundred twenty two of those PIRSFs, as in dicated by a unique PIRSF amount, are already curated and are readily available for download. The remaining 50 PIRSFs are in the course of action of remaining curated in the Protein Information and facts Resource.

Selection of representative structures for examination Due to the big variety of available structures inside the families, 1 representative SAM SAH bound struc ture was selected from just about every PIRSF for analysis. The representative construction for each PIRSF was selected based on 3 criteria, if several SAM bound structures inside a PIRSF existed, the structure with all the highest resolution was selected, if SAM or SAH bound structures have been offered, the SAM bound structure was selected, and for PIRSFs that had only unbound struc tures, the construction using the highest resolution was selected.
